Pdf Urban Sustainability Research And Practices An Introduction To Under the background of rapid urban development and continuous climate change, frequent floods around the world have caused serious economic losses and social problems, which has become the main reason for the sustainable development of cities. To reduce flood damage and impacts, urban flood risk management (frm) is aimed at improving the capacity of infrastructure to accommodate excessive floodwater, mitigate population exposure. To effectively tackle urban flash floods and waterlogging, it is important to integrate risk assessment with adaptive capacity and strategies for sustainability and building resilience. risk science plays a vital role in this, providing a framework that helps us navigate these challenges. Specifically, the main objective of this study is to: (1) evaluate the impact of climate change and urbanization on urban flood susceptibility; (2) develop a method to assess urban flood susceptibility using a wnb model; and (3) predict the spatial temporal distribution of urban flood susceptibility under various climate and urbanization scenarios.

Recent urban floods, enhanced by storm surges and intensive rainstorms, have affected multiple prd cities and drawn attention to flood risk as a major challenge in the prd’s coastal cities. The need for understanding urban flood extent is essential to take necessary actions for sustainable urban development. in this study, we have estimated the global urban flood extent by combining 30 m global flood extent data, overlaid on 30 m global urban extent data, for the first time. remarkable trend has shown in china (6% yr− 1), usa (6% yr− 1) and india (5% yr− 1). we perform a. Urban spatial analysis regarding land use has been conducted to address the fundamental problem of flood risk and prepare long term measures. this study proposes an approach that integrates the characteristics of vulnerability and hazard to analyze the degree of flood risk. Assessing urban flood risk and resilience is complex due to the spatio temporal nature of rainfall, urban landscape features (e.g., buildings, roads, bridges and underpasses) and the interaction between aboveground and underground drainage systems.
